In the workplace, the Archer style of leadership can be beneficial for organizations facing rapidly changing circumstances or a need for quick decision-making. Archer leaders in the workplace are characterized by their ability to adapt quickly to changing situations, their strategic thinking, and their results-driven approach.
Archer leaders in the workplace are able to motivate and inspire their team to achieve common goals, and they are able to balance stability and consistency with innovation and adaptability. They are self-confident and independent, and they are able to take calculated risks to drive success for their organization.
Archers can be particularly effective in situations where a leader needs to make quick decisions and pivot the organization’s strategy in response to changing circumstances. However, it’s important for Archer leaders to be transparent and communicate their vision and goals clearly to their team, to maintain stability and alignment in the organization.
Overall, the Archer style in the workplace can be an effective leadership approach for organizations that need to be agile and adaptable in order to succeed.
